I don't need to take a guess - yes, it's crucial.Originally Posted by JZA70 R
The cam position sensor itself doesn't *use* alternating current, it *produces* an alternating *voltage*. The shape and direction of this voltage is crucial to the ECU triggering properly - it needs to see a negative edge going through a zero crossing to trigger.

Most toyota stuff grounds through the switch (ecu in this case) - making it negatively switched.Originally Posted by JZA70 R
This serves a few purposes;
- lower voltage drop
- less heat through switches (less current)
In the case of the ECU if you were powering everything you would need a mofo fuse, and if this fuse blew it would take you a whole load longer to diagnose a wiring fault. By splitting it up you seperate the circuits, allowing them to be fused individually. It also lowers the current going through the ECU.

No, not really. It reduces the current that ECU must supply, but it doesn't reduce the current that must pass through the ECU. The power supply to an ECU is quite small, however the grounding connections are generally quite substantial, because a lot of current passes through them.Originally Posted by LeeRoy
